March 18, 200323 yr FSHost 2.4 is now available for download.FSHost is a free Windows-based server program for FS2002 multiplayer games that can be used in place of the server built into the game itself. It adds lots of new features, and since it uses very few system resources, it's perfect for unattended public servers as well as individuals hosting a game that they're also playing in.What's new in 2.4:[ul][li]Manage and import multiple Hop List files.The Hop List tab in the Options window has new buttons to let you open and save Hop List files. The filename has also changed, so you'll need to rename your existing hoplist.txt file to have a .FHL extension. You can also import FSNavigator flight plan files. Create your plan in FSNavigator with a list of airports (not runways), then click the Plan button, select Export, and choose the "WindowsINI" format to save the file as a .INI file. You can then open it and the program will convert it to a .FHL file. This makes creating Hop Lists very easy!
